Yellow Alert Issued for Odessa Region

According to Novyny.live: Meteorologists have declared a yellow-level weather alert for the Odessa region, effective overnight and into the morning of February 2nd, due to forecasts of strong winds and ice accretion. The region is expected to experience a north-easterly wind with gusts of 15-20 m/s, which could create hazardous conditions for residents and visitors. This alert level indicates potentially disruptive weather that requires public awareness.

Dangerous Road Conditions Forecast

Icy conditions and glaze ice are expected to persist on roads across the region, significantly increasing the risk of traffic accidents. In the city of Odessa, similar weather is anticipated, with strong wind gusts up to 20 m/s likely to disrupt transport and endanger pedestrians. Authorities are also warning residents to avoid the coastal area due to the ongoing threat of landmines, which poses a severe risk to life.
